Why it matters

A practical automation layer that treats AI as one component of a larger process, not a standalone worker with unlimited access.

Each automated step needs a known input, permitted action, failure path, and responsible owner.

Capabilities

What the agent can do—and where it stops

Within scope

  • Validate form or conversation data
  • Classify requests using configured rules
  • Trigger approved system actions
  • Notify internal owners
  • Create follow-up tasks
  • Pause for human approval when required

The agent will not:

  • Run unrestricted multi-system actions
  • Skip validation because an AI response sounds confident
  • Make decisions outside the documented workflow
  • Claim completion when an integration fails
  • Remove accountability from the process owner
